Emissions from livestock — Emissions Share (CO2eq) in Djibouti
Djibouti: Emissions from livestock — Emissions Share (CO2eq) was 38.15 % in 2023. ▼ Falling
Emissions from livestock — Emissions Share (CO2eq) in Djibouti, 1990–2023
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in %.
Analysis
Djibouti recorded 38.15 % for emissions from livestock — emissions share (co2eq) in 2023. That is the lowest value across all 34 years on record.
The figure is down 1.2% on the previous year and down 4.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, emissions from livestock — emissions share (co2eq) in Djibouti peaked at 48.97 % in 1996 and was at its lowest, 38.15 %, in 2023.
Djibouti ranks 23rd of 179 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 47 % | 45.73 % | 48.97 % | 10 |
| 2000s | 44.87 % | 41.17 % | 47.48 % | 10 |
| 2010s | 42.05 % | 39.88 % | 43.61 % | 10 |
| 2020s | 39.71 % | 38.15 % | 42.08 % | 4 |

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
